  • How Often Should You Change the Brake Fluid in a Toyota Hilux?

    Toyota Hilux? For the Toyota Hilux, Toyota schedules a brake-fluid inspection every 10,000 km or six months. Complete replacement is due every 40,000 km or 24 months, whichever arrives first. The calendar limit matters even when a pickup covers little distance because storage, humid air and occasional use do not stop the fluid from ageing. Before starting. Identify the model year and equipment, then compare the reservoir-cap marking with the manual for the vehicle. On manual-transmission Hilux models, clutch fluid appears as a separate maintenance item. A shared fluid standard does not turn the two hydraulic systems into one service operation. When Should Hilux Brake Fluid Be Checked Early? The scheduled interval remains the main reference, but some symptoms require attention immediately. They may point to a leak, trapped air or a mechanical fault rather than ordinary fluid ageing. Two years have passed since the last complete change. The fluid has reached Toyota’s time limit even if the odometer has advanced only slightly. The pedal feels spongy or settles lower than usual. Air may be present in the circuit, or heat and leakage may be affecting a wheel-end component. Avoid loaded or high-speed driving until the cause is known. The red brake-system warning remains illuminated. The Hilux manual links this warning to low fluid or a brake-system fault; on a diesel version, insufficient vacuum can also trigger it. The reservoir repeatedly needs topping up. A small fall can accompany pad wear, but Toyota warns that frequent refilling may indicate a serious problem. Pedal travel increases after repeated stops. A temporary return to normal after cooling does not clear the fault. Heat may have reduced the fluid’s margin before boiling. Particles or traces of another liquid are visible. Colour alone is not a reliable test, but sediment or separation calls for inspection and usually a complete flush and bleed. Important. If the truck pulls under braking, the pedal sinks, a red warning appears or the fluid level falls quickly, stop in a safe place. Replacing the fluid must not take the place of diagnosing the underlying fault. How Does Old Fluid Affect Braking? In a healthy hydraulic system, pressure reaches the wheel brakes with a consistent response. Glycol-based fluid gradually absorbs moisture and collects ageing by-products, making its behaviour less stable when temperatures rise. Moisture enters over time. The reservoir must breathe, and flexible components do not remain a perfect moisture barrier throughout the vehicle’s life. The boiling reserve shrinks. Water lowers the temperature at which vapour can form in the hottest parts of the circuit. Vapour changes pedal response. Gas compresses while liquid scarcely does, so extra pedal movement may appear after repeated braking or a long descent. Internal corrosion becomes more likely. Moisture and contamination affect cylinders, hard lines, valves and the ABS hydraulic unit. A top-up can conceal the real issue. It restores the level without removing old fluid from the lines or repairing a leak, damaged hose or sticking caliper. Toyota Hilux Brake Fluid Maintenance Schedule The English-language Toyota Hilux owner’s manual OM0K404E specifies inspection every 10,000 km or six months and replacement at 40,000 km or 24 months, with the cycle then repeating. The technical data permits SAE J1703 / FMVSS No. 116 DOT 3 or SAE J1704 / FMVSS No. 116 DOT 4. Manual OM0K404E covers a specific 2026-market Hilux. Earlier trucks may use different wording or procedures, so the documentation for the vehicle’s year and configuration should be checked before work begins. Which Brake Fluid Is Suitable for a Toyota Hilux? Toyota specifies performance standards rather than a brand. The product must explicitly match the class printed on the reservoir cap and stated in the relevant manual. A broad claim such as “suitable for most vehicles” is not enough. Read more than the large DOT number. Check the complete SAE or FMVSS standard and the application stated for the exact vehicle. Do not use silicone-based DOT 5. Its chemistry is different, and it is not an upgraded replacement for a system designed around glycol-based DOT 3 or DOT 4. Do not switch to DOT 5.1 without confirmation. A higher boiling point does not prove that viscosity and ABS-valve behaviour meet Toyota’s requirements. Open a sealed container. Brake fluid begins taking up atmospheric moisture after opening, so leftover product of unknown age should not be used. Protect painted surfaces. The manual warns that brake fluid can damage paint. Rinse an accidental spill promptly with clean water. When Does a Hilux Put the Most Heat into Its Brakes? A pickup’s braking demand changes sharply with payload and route. Fresh fluid cannot create tyre grip or compensate for worn friction parts, but it preserves the hydraulic system’s intended thermal margin. Conditions That Raise Brake Temperatures Quickly The cargo bed carries a heavy load. More vehicle mass means more energy must be converted into heat at every stop, affecting discs, drums and fluid. The Hilux is towing. On a descent, the truck’s brakes may carry too much of the combined demand if the trailer braking system is absent or poorly adjusted. The road includes long gradients. Holding the pedal continuously builds heat; selecting a suitable gear early and using engine braking reduces that load. The surface is sand or loose soil. Traction and stability systems may brake individual wheels repeatedly even though road speed remains low. The truck has just crossed water. Test brake response carefully at low speed because water and mud can temporarily alter the action of pads and rear drum components. The Effect of Heat Humidity and Dust Hot weather does not automatically rewrite Toyota’s interval, but it leaves less cooling margin during towing, descents and fully laden driving. Coastal humidity increases moisture exposure once a container is opened, so the 24-month limit should be treated as a deadline rather than an invitation to postpone the job. Dust poses its greatest risk while the reservoir is open. Clean the cap and surrounding area first, keep tools free of grit and close the bottle immediately after dispensing. Particles entering the system can interfere with narrow passages in the hydraulic unit. How a Complete Hilux Brake Fluid Change Is Performed A proper service renews more than the reservoir contents. Old fluid is displaced from every operating circuit through the bleed points while the reservoir level is kept high enough to prevent air entry. Confirm the specification. Check the manual and reservoir cap before opening a new container of the correct fluid. Inspect the hardware. Examine the master cylinder, hard lines, flexible hoses, joints, wheel brakes, pads, discs and applicable drum components. Repair leaks first. Bleeding a system that is not sealed will not provide a stable level or dependable pedal response. Follow the correct bleeding order. Use Toyota’s procedure for the specific version and keep the reservoir above its minimum mark throughout the operation. Verify the completed work. The warning should be off, connections dry, fluid level stable and pedal travel firm and repeatable before a cautious low-speed test. Can You Replace the Fluid Yourself? DIY replacement is appropriate only when the correct bleeding process and safe lifting method are fully understood. A mistake directly affects stopping ability. If the reservoir ran dry, the circuit was opened for repair or air entered the hydraulic unit, diagnostic equipment may be needed to operate ABS valves and the pump. On a manual-transmission Hilux, identify the clutch-fluid reservoir separately. Brake and clutch hydraulics remain distinct service tasks even when the manual permits fluid meeting the same standard. What to Check on a Used Toyota Hilux A pickup’s working history matters as much as its odometer reading. Regular payload, trailer use and unsealed roads can raise braking demand, so service records should be considered alongside a physical inspection. Before the inspection, it is useful to compare specifications and current Toyota Hilux listings, while the hydraulic system and previous service quality must be assessed on the individual truck. No complete change is recorded within 24 months or 40,000 km. Arrange a full replacement after the system has been inspected, not a simple top-up. The invoice says only “brake inspection”. That wording does not prove that fluid was displaced from every circuit and the system was bled. The level sits below MIN. Check pad thickness, rear brake condition and sealing before adding fluid to the maximum line. The pedal softens after the brakes heat up. End an intensive test drive and identify the cause before buying the vehicle. Lines, hoses or calipers show recent work. Ask which parts were changed and whether the correct full bleeding procedure followed. A manual gearbox is difficult to disengage. Do not attribute the symptom automatically to brake fluid; diagnose the clutch hydraulic circuit separately. Common Service Mistakes Removing fluid only from the reservoir. Most of the aged product remains in the pipes and wheel-end components. Judging condition by colour alone. Clear fluid may still contain moisture, while darkening does not identify the cause or the boiling point. Filling to MAX with heavily worn pads. When new pads push the pistons back, the level rises and excess fluid can overflow. Combining leftovers from open bottles. Matching labels do not confirm cleanliness, age or the actual condition of the stored fluid. Treating a soft pedal as normal for a work truck. Payload and demanding routes do not explain increased travel; the brake system needs diagnosis. Conclusion For the Toyota Hilux, manual OM0K404E sets a brake-fluid inspection every 10,000 km or six months and replacement every 40,000 km or 24 months, whichever comes first. Use only the confirmed DOT 3 or DOT 4 class that meets the stated standard. A soft pedal, increased travel, a red warning or repeated top-ups call for diagnosis rather than waiting for the next scheduled service.


  • When Should Toyota Hilux Spark Plugs and Glow Plugs Be Replaced?

    The useful starting point is the engine code, not an arbitrary odometer figure. Common eighth-generation Hilux petrol engines include the 2.7-litre 2TR-FE with four spark plugs and the 4.0-litre 1GR-FE with six. The 2.4-litre 2GD-FTV and 2.8-litre 1GD-FTV diesels have four glow plugs apiece; combustion relies on the heat of compressed air, while the electrical heaters support starting and the first moments of stable operation. Important. Engine availability varies by destination, model year and grade. Confirm the VIN, model code and vehicle-specific literature before ordering parts. Spark Plugs and Glow Plugs: What Is the Difference? The distinction matters because an identical Hilux body can conceal a petrol or diesel powertrain. A spark plug fires throughout petrol-engine operation. A glow plug stores heat near the diesel combustion chamber before cranking and may remain energised briefly after the engine starts. When Is an Unscheduled Check Justified? A utility vehicle may reveal a marginal component while towing, climbing with payload or repeating short work-site starts. None of the signs below identifies a plug on its own, so scan data and basic tests should come before parts replacement. Petrol Hilux warning signs the Check Engine lamp appears with cylinder-specific misfire codes; acceleration, towing or an uphill pull produces hesitation or surging; the engine shakes after starting or the idle speed becomes inconsistent; fuel use rises without a matching change in route, load or tyre pressure; starting becomes less decisive or the exhaust smells of unburned fuel. An ignition coil, injector, intake leak, unstable fuel pressure or low cylinder compression can create much the same behaviour. Replacing plugs without evidence may leave the original fault untouched. Diesel Hilux warning signs the starter must turn the engine longer after an overnight stop; combustion is uneven for a few seconds and then smooths out; a brief pale exhaust plume carries the smell of unburned diesel; the ECU stores a preheating or power-circuit fault code; cooler weather makes the contrast between the first and second start obvious. A weak battery, slow starter, fuel-delivery problem, injector defect or compression loss remains possible. Warm ambient conditions can disguise a partially failed preheat system. How the 1GD-FTV and 2GD-FTV Glow System Works Each cylinder has its own heater. The control unit selects timing and duration from temperature, system voltage and other inputs. A sound diagnosis therefore covers all four plugs as well as the controller, circuit protection, connectors, wiring, power and ground. The instrument-panel symbol indicates a preparation phase; it does not certify every heater. With a warm engine or high outside temperature, preheating can end almost immediately even if one channel has drifted outside specification. Conditions That Shorten Service Life 2TR-FE and 1GR-FE petrol engines a persistently rich or lean mixture caused by fuel, intake or sensor faults; oil deposits or evidence of coolant entering the chamber; an incorrect heat range, design or gap in the fitted plug; overheating, coil failure or leakage through a damaged boot; sand, moisture or oil left in a plug well during careless service. Dust does not normally reach an installed plug's electrodes. Its effect is indirect when a restricted filter, leaking duct or dirty electrical connection changes the conditions in which the engine operates. 2GD-FTV and 1GD-FTV diesel engines abnormal voltage or a malfunction in electronic preheat control; corroded terminals, harness damage or excess resistance at a connection; repeated brief starting cycles during site work; deposits around the slender tip or prolonged running with an injector fault; a visually similar replacement with the wrong heating profile. What Happens When Service Is Delayed? As a petrol plug wears, the ignition system has less reserve for reliably bridging the gap. Misfire may begin under heavy load before becoming noticeable at idle. Fuel that leaves a cylinder unburned increases thermal stress on the catalytic converter. A failed preheat channel makes a diesel start longer and more uneven after a standstill. Several failed heaters add further demand to the battery and starter. If the controller or harness is responsible, a fresh set of plugs will not cure the complaint. Critical warning: stop applying load if the Check Engine lamp flashes with severe misfire, power drops suddenly, smoke becomes abnormal, or the diesel repeatedly fails to start. Do not keep cranking until the battery is exhausted. Toyota Hilux Service Guidance and Specifications The tables use Toyota's English-language Hilux owner's manual for eighth-generation applications. For a different production date or destination, use the manuals available on toyota.ae and locate the document that matches the vehicle identifiers. Petrol engines Diesel engines The owner's manual confirms petrol-plug types and gaps, while the replacement calendar may be contained in a separate market-specific service booklet. A single kilometre figure has therefore not been presented as a rule for every Hilux. How to interpret the tables Do not transfer the 2TR-FE specification to the 1GR-FE: both the plug designation and gap differ. The 0.8 mm gap of an FK20HR-A8 iridium plug must not be corrected by bending its electrode. Diesel glow plugs do not have a spark gap because their task involves heat rather than an arc. Select the maintenance timing from the service schedule issued for the vehicle's original destination. Selecting the correct components Matching the thread alone is inadequate. Body reach, seat design, heat range, built-in resistance and electrode construction all matter; a glow plug also has to match the electrical and control strategy. The model year, generation and engine can first be cross-checked in the Toyota Hilux catalogue, but the orderable part number should still be confirmed against the VIN in a parts catalogue. Diagnosis: Plug Fault or Another System? Before removing anything, retain the DTCs, freeze-frame record and circumstances of the complaint. Work from power supply and scan data towards the affected cylinder. What to test in the glow system stored DTCs, freeze-frame details and fault repeatability; battery condition and actual cranking speed; positive supply, ground, circuit protection, controller and connectors; resistance or current for each channel using the Toyota procedure; variation between cylinders and the physical condition of the harness. Never bench-test an unidentified glow plug by connecting full battery voltage directly to it. A modern heater may be designed for a different operating voltage, and its very low resistance demands an accurate meter and sound contacts. Practical pre-service checklist Record the VIN, model code, production year and engine code. Save DTCs and freeze-frame data before clearing ECU memory. For a petrol model, verify plug designation, quantity and destination-specific schedule. Let the engine cool and remove debris from the plug-well area. Inspect coils, boots and connectors while the spark plugs are accessible. On a diesel, assess all four channels together with the controller and harness. Before extraction, account for a glow plug that may be seized and could break in the head. After assembly, clear codes, perform a controlled start and record the fitted part numbers. Mistakes to avoid Ordering solely from the Hilux name and engine displacement. Assuming every misfire DTC proves that a spark plug has worn out. Bending the 2TR-FE iridium electrode to alter its gap. Replacing diesel heaters without testing the controller, supply and harness. Applying full battery voltage to a glow plug of unknown specification. Using impact tools or excessive torque in an aluminium cylinder head. Erasing diagnostic information before it has been recorded. Frequently Asked Questions About Glow Plugs Replace one glow plug or all four? Compare all channels first and rule out a shared supply fault. The decision depends on the measurements, age of the set, access labour and the likelihood of repeating the job. Why does the Hilux start normally despite a stored code? Warm intake air and a warm cylinder head reduce dependence on preheating. A partial failure can remain hidden until a cool morning, a long standstill or lower battery voltage. Is the dashboard indicator enough to judge the system? No. It reflects a control command, not the current through every heater. Codes, electrical readings and a control-circuit check are needed. Are glow plugs relevant in a hot climate? Yes. They remain part of the starting and combustion-stabilisation strategy; their commanded operating time is simply shorter at high temperature. Can glow plugs be removed as a DIY job? A slender heater can seize and break. If removal force exceeds the service procedure, stop and use a professional extraction method rather than risk cylinder-head damage. Conclusion Toyota specifies four DENSO FK20HR-A8 plugs at 0.8 mm for the Hilux 2TR-FE, and six K20HR-U11 or LFR6C11 plugs at 1.1 mm for the 1GR-FE. The 1GD-FTV and 2GD-FTV diesels each use four glow plugs that must be assessed with their control circuit. Confirm market timing and orderable parts from the VIN and vehicle documentation.


  • When Does a Toyota Hilux Fuel Filter Need Service or Replacement?

    The answer for a Hilux starts with the engine. In the owner’s manual covering the petrol 2TR-FE and the 1GD-FTV and 2GD-FTV diesels, Toyota calls for the diesel water-separator sedimenter to be inspected every 10,000 km or 12 months, whichever comes first. The main table does not set a separate preventive mileage for the element itself: a steadily illuminated fuel-system lamp means that the filter should be replaced. Important. The Hilux name alone does not identify the correct schedule or part number. Confirm the model year, engine code, destination market and fuel-system layout from the VIN. Another generation or specification may use different filters, warning logic or service requirements. Signals That Point to a Fuel-Supply Problem A serviceable filter passes the required volume while trapping particles; on a diesel it also separates water. As the medium loads with contamination, pressure drop increases. The first change may appear during acceleration, climbing or load carrying rather than at idle. Each symptom below justifies investigation, but none proves a clogged filter on its own. ● The fuel-system lamp stays on in a diesel Hilux. The manual identifies this state as a filter that should be replaced and directs the owner to arrange an immediate vehicle inspection. Disconnecting the battery or clearing the message cannot restore flow through a restricted element. ● The lamp flashes, a buzzer sounds or the display reports water accumulation. This is a different condition: the sedimenter has reached its specified water level. Toyota warns that driving in this state can damage the high-pressure injection pump, so the water must be drained promptly using the procedure for the exact vehicle. ● After an overnight stop, the engine takes longer to fire or needs another attempt. Restricted supply, a filter-housing air leak or air left in the circuit after service can cause this behaviour. A weak battery, starter fault, lift pump, injectors and engine-position sensors can produce a similar complaint, so diagnosis must remain broader than the filter. ● The pickup responds slowly to a sharp accelerator input and loses speed more readily on a gradient. Excessive filter resistance can prevent actual pressure from following engine demand when consumption peaks. Before ordering a part, rule out intake and exhaust restrictions, turbocharger faults, ignition issues on the 2TR-FE and load limiting commanded by the control unit. ● Jerking, unstable idle or an unexpected stall appears. Dirty fuel, water, an air leak through the housing or an assembly error after recent work are all possible. Repeated cranking without finding the cause does not purge the circuit correctly and can add unnecessary load to the starter and fuel equipment. ● The change began soon after filling from an unfamiliar storage tank or portable container. In that situation the filter may simply be the first place where contamination collects. Inspect a fuel sample, the lower part of the tank and the lines before fitting a new element, or remaining sediment may load the replacement almost immediately. Why Filter Life Can Be Shortened Service life depends mainly on what enters the tank. Water can arrive with the fuel or form through condensation; solid debris may come from a dirty container, funnel, storage tank or careless repair. Dusty roads do not connect directly to a sealed fuel line, although windblown grit can be introduced while the filler or filter housing is open. A pickup may spend long periods under load, travel slowly off road or refuel far from its usual station. Those conditions do not create a new universal interval, but they make routine inspection more valuable. Once fuel contamination has been confirmed, waiting for a calendar milestone is inappropriate: check the tank, filter, water sensor and connections at once. How Restricted Fuel Flow Affects the Vehicle Restriction often develops slowly, allowing the driver to adapt to weaker performance without noticing the change. As pressure drop rises, the result can progress from a temporary supply shortage to control faults and component wear. A fresh filter does not increase the factory output; it restores the flow and protection intended by the system design. The first loss is reserve delivery capacity. An unloaded vehicle may cruise and idle acceptably, yet acceleration or a long climb raises consumption and causes actual pressure to fall away from the requested value. The control system may then record a mismatch. Diagnostic memory can contain faults related to pressure, mixture correction or operation under load. These codes help define the test plan, but one code should not trigger parts replacement without measurements and inspection. The pump has to work with inadequate inlet supply. Air and water are especially hazardous in a common-rail diesel because the fuel lubricates precision surfaces. Corrosion or cavitation damage to high-pressure components costs far more than timely sedimenter attention. Filtration protection also falls if the medium is damaged, the housing is assembled out of alignment or seals are reused. Fine debris can travel towards the regulator and injectors, while an air leak can create starting trouble even when the cartridge itself is clean. With severe restriction, a Hilux may enter reduced-power operation, stall or fail to start. If a large quantity of water or sediment entered the tank, replacing one filter does not close the case. Pumps, rail pressure, injectors, lines and the remaining fuel all require assessment. Diesel warning. A flashing lamp or a water-accumulation message calls for a safe stop and prompt draining of the sedimenter. The manual says not to continue driving because the injection pump can be damaged. If the lamp remains steadily illuminated, the filter should be replaced and the vehicle inspected without delay. Toyota’s Maintenance Guidance for the Hilux The Hilux manual places the schedule in the maintenance chapter, the water-draining method in the owner-maintenance section, and the meaning of the fuel-system lamp in the breakdown guidance. Select the electronic document for the relevant year in Toyota’s manuals section. Before applying any value, match the VIN, engine and destination specification. Reading the Schedule Correctly For the 1GD-FTV and 2GD-FTV, the schedule line refers to inspection of the water-separator sedimenter every 10,000 km or 12 months. The time limit applies when a year arrives before the mileage. This is a condition check, not a promise that the filtering element will always last to a predetermined distance. The manual uses the warning state as a separate service trigger. Flashing indicates accumulated water and leads to the draining procedure; steady illumination means the filter requires replacement. Periodic inspection, action on a warning and diagnosis of running complaints therefore work together rather than being replaced by one calendar date. The same table does not give the petrol 2TR-FE a stand-alone universal fuel-filter replacement interval. Importing a figure from another Toyota model or from the diesel schedule would be inaccurate. For a vehicle with uncertain history, confirm the VIN specification and destination-market documents, then test fuel pressure and identify the in-tank module arrangement. Choosing the Correct Hilux Fuel Filter Start selection with the VIN and engine code, not a product photograph. The 2TR-FE, 1GD-FTV and 2GD-FTV use different fuel circuits, while particular specifications can vary in housing, water sensor, connectors and number of filtration stages. Choose a genuine Toyota part or a reputable equivalent that cross-references the exact catalogue number. ● Establish which element is being replaced. On a diesel, the visible engine-bay assembly combines filtration, water sedimentation, hand priming and level monitoring. Petrol filtration may form part of the in-tank module. A cartridge that looks similar does not establish compatibility. ● Check the kit contents before dismantling the vehicle. Fit new O-rings and gaskets wherever the catalogue or procedure requires them. A previously compressed seal can admit air or leak fuel, and a small profile mismatch may become apparent only after the engine starts. ● Consider the supplier and the traceability of the part. An excessively restrictive medium increases pressure drop, whereas weak filter paper may pass fine debris. Correct outer dimensions do not guarantee the specified filtration efficiency or flow capacity. ● Do not mix parts across years and markets. Two externally similar Hilux pickups may have different engines, emissions equipment or a second filtration stage. A catalogue check against the chassis number is more dependable than a seller’s broad claim that a part fits every vehicle after a stated year. ● After installation, prime a diesel circuit with the hand pump and remove air as the manual specifies. Then verify normal starting, stable idle and leak-free connections at every point that was opened. Extended starter operation is not a substitute for correct priming. Distinguishing a Restricted Filter from Another Fault Weak performance and long cranking occur with many faults. Begin with observable details: when the symptom started, how the lamp behaves, where the vehicle was refuelled and what work was performed recently. Read the diagnostic record and compare requested with actual fuel pressure in the operating condition that reproduces the complaint. Checks to Complete Before Replacement ● Record the warning before clearing anything. On a diesel Hilux, flashing and steady illumination lead to different actions. A photograph of the panel, the odometer reading and the operating conditions are more useful than a recollection several days later. ● Locate the VIN and engine code, then match both the manual and catalogue entry. A 2.4- or 2.8-litre label in an advert is not enough when a pickup came from another market or its registration data contains an error. ● Reconstruct the recent refuelling history. Note whether a portable container was used, whether the vehicle stood for a long period with little fuel, and whether the complaint followed a particular fill. ● Read fault codes and preserve freeze-frame data before erasing memory. The recorded engine speed, load and pressure at the moment of the fault can prevent unnecessary replacement by trial and error. ● Inspect the housing, drain plug, sensor connector and fuel hoses. Moisture marks, a broken clip, a pinched line or a misplaced seal may explain the complaint without assumptions about the age of the filter medium. ● Provide ventilation and remove flames, sparks and hot surfaces before opening the fuel system. Relieve pressure using the engine-specific method and contain spilled fuel safely. If the equipment or experience is unavailable, the work belongs with a qualified workshop. ● On a diesel, drain water only by the specified procedure and confirm that the plug seals afterwards. Following filter replacement, prime the circuit, start the engine and inspect every disturbed joint again. Reset the warning only after its cause has been corrected. ● Complete the service record with the odometer reading, installed component number, fuel source and reason the system was opened. That history distinguishes a routine sedimenter check from an unscheduled repair and gives the next technician a dependable starting point. Mistakes That Create Extra Risk ● Assigning one interval to every Hilux. In the manual considered here, the 1GD-FTV and 2GD-FTV diesels receive scheduled sedimenter inspections and warning-led filter service, while the main table gives the petrol 2TR-FE no separate universal replacement period. ● Treating a flashing lamp and a steady lamp as the same alert. Flashing relates to accumulated water; steady illumination identifies a filter that should be replaced. Confusing the two can delay the required response. ● Continuing the trip after a water message. Toyota connects this condition with possible injection-pump damage. A controlled stop and arranged service are safer than testing how far the vehicle will travel. ● Clearing the warning before reading faults and checking the assembly. Turning the lamp off does not drain water, reduce filter resistance or preserve information needed for diagnosis. ● Washing or blowing out a disposable cartridge. Compressed air can disrupt the medium, and a clean-looking surface gives no information about particles held deeper in the pleats. ● Installing a cartridge with old seals or coating them with an unapproved substance. Air ingress, fuel leakage, hard starting and repeat labour can follow. Use only the parts and materials specified for the procedure. ● Stopping at filter replacement after an obviously contaminated fill. Water or sediment left in the tank and lines immediately loads the new element. Remove the source and assess the rest of the fuel equipment. Conclusion For a diesel Toyota Hilux with the 1GD-FTV or 2GD-FTV, the official reference is inspection of the water-separator sedimenter every 10,000 km or 12 months. A flashing lamp means accumulated water and requires prompt draining without continued driving; steady illumination means filter replacement and immediate inspection. The schedule considered here does not set a separate universal replacement interval for the petrol 2TR-FE. In every case, confirm the manual and part by VIN, and inspect the whole fuel circuit after a suspect fill.
